Definition

Multilingualism is the ability of an individual or a community to communicate effectively in multiple languages. This phenomenon can occur on various levels, from individuals who speak several languages fluently to communities where multiple languages coexist and are used in daily life. It plays a significant role in cultural exchange, identity formation, and social cohesion in increasingly globalized societies.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. Multilingualism can enhance cognitive abilities, including problem-solving skills, creativity, and better multitasking due to the mental flexibility it fosters.
  2. Communities that are multilingual often benefit from rich cultural diversity, allowing for greater collaboration and understanding between different groups.
  3. In educational settings, multilingualism can support language development and literacy by providing students with various linguistic resources.
  4. Multilingual individuals may experience social advantages, such as increased job opportunities and better communication skills in globalized workplaces.
  5. Governments and organizations often promote multilingualism to support social inclusion, preserve cultural heritage, and enhance international relations.

Review Questions

  • How does multilingualism contribute to cognitive development in individuals?
    • Multilingualism contributes to cognitive development by enhancing mental flexibility and improving problem-solving skills. Individuals who speak multiple languages often demonstrate superior abilities in multitasking and processing information compared to monolinguals. This cognitive advantage arises because navigating between languages requires the brain to manage different linguistic systems effectively, leading to better overall cognitive functioning.
  • Discuss the social implications of multilingualism within communities. How does it affect social cohesion?
    • Multilingualism within communities has significant social implications as it fosters cultural diversity and encourages interaction among different language speakers. This diversity can enhance social cohesion by promoting understanding and acceptance of various cultural perspectives. However, it can also lead to challenges if there are power dynamics between languages spoken, which might result in marginalization of certain groups if their language is not valued equally.
  • Evaluate the impact of multilingualism on global communication and international relations in today's world.
    • Multilingualism plays a crucial role in global communication and international relations by facilitating dialogue between diverse nations and cultures. It allows for more effective negotiation and collaboration on various issues such as trade, diplomacy, and environmental concerns. In a world that is becoming increasingly interconnected, individuals who are multilingual can bridge gaps between cultures, enhance mutual understanding, and contribute to resolving conflicts by bringing different perspectives to the table.
